How to view 2018 Legislation

Text of 2018 legislation is available on the General Court website. There are two ways to find it: 1) Visit http://www.gencourt.state.nh.us/lsr_search/LSR_Results.aspx and click on the link beneath the LSR number to view the bill text. Example: 2) Visit http://gencourt.state.nh.us/bill_Status/ and change the session year 2018. You can then use the advanced search functions to look …

Belknap County District 3 (Laconia) Special Election Scheduled

The Governor and Executive Council, at their meeting held on Wednesday, October 25, 2017, approved the Precept to hold a SPECIAL ELECTION for STATE REPRESENTATIVE from BELKNAP COUNTY DISTRICT NO. 3. (Laconia Wards 1-6) Filing Period: Candidates can file with the Laconia City Clerk on Monday, October 30th or Tuesday October 31st OR candidates can file with the Secretary of State Monday, October 30th through …
